Spectrum Fiber Availability

Spectrum is actively expanding true fiber-optic service, which delivers faster, more symmetrical speeds and more consistent performance than the hybrid fiber-coax network most customers are currently on. Fiber is rolling out city by city and neighborhood by neighborhood rather than all at once, so two homes in the same ZIP code can have very different options — one might have full fiber, the other hybrid coax only.

2. Does Spectrum require an annual contract?

No. Spectrum operates on a month-to-month basis with no 12- or 24-month contract requirement, and you can cancel anytime without an early termination fee.

3. Are there data caps on Spectrum Internet?

No. Every Spectrum internet plan includes unlimited data, so streaming, downloading, and running smart-home devices around the clock won't trigger overage charges or throttling.

4. How much does Spectrum Internet increase after 12 months?

Advertised prices are promotional rates for new customers. Depending on your plan, the rate typically increases by $20–$25 per month after the 12-month promotional period. Calling Spectrum's retention department can sometimes secure a new discounted rate.

5. Is a modem included with Spectrum?

Yes, the modem is included free. A WiFi router carries a small monthly rental fee unless you use your own compatible router.
